LYDIA’S POV

Subconsciously, I heard a noise. It was a struggle to open my eyes, and it almost felt as though I was suffering from sleep paralysis. My fingers moved without me even trying, and it was the same with my toes.

“Did you see that? She just moved her finger,” a voice said faintly.

I felt movement on my body. It felt like I was being touched, but I couldn’t respond. It was more like I was stuck. The movement did not stop, nor did I stop hearing faint voices. The voices echoed sometimes.

“Lydia!” My eyes opened at the mention of my name.

I found myself lying on a bed in a luxurious room. There were werewolves all around me, and I couldn’t help but stare at their faces one after the other. The faces I stared at were all new, none was familiar.

How I got here, I had no idea. On the edge of the bed was a man who wasn’t smiling. It took me seconds of staring at him to realize that I knew him. I batted my eyelashes a few times just to be sure of who I was seeing.

“Alpha Dave,” I muttered the second our eyes locked.

“You all can go now. Tell the chef to prepare something light for her,” he said. Those words were for the unknown faces in the room.

I sat up because I just had to. I had questions for Alpha Dave. He happened to be the last werewolf I expected to see again. I could recall that I was sold by my foster parents, and then I was attacked while I was going with my new owners.

My hands landed on my stomach after I recalled that a sword was run through it. I expected to feel some kind of pain, but I didn’t. I looked at my stomach, but the cloth I had on did not allow me to see properly.

“Oh. About that, you healed yourself,” Alpha Dave mentioned. I was supposed to be dead, not alive.

When he said I healed myself, he did not look like he was kidding. If he spoke the truth, it meant that I had healing powers I did not know about. Alpha Dave was not one to play pranks, so it must be true.

First, my wolf emerged and I found out that I had a special wolf, and now I had just been told that I had healing powers. What more surprise did the Moon Goddess have for me? Or was this all?

I could not recall healing myself at any point in time, and only the Moon Goddess knew how long I had been unconscious in this room. I pulled up the top I had on and found out there was no scar on my stomach.

“Wait, you thought I lied about you healing yourself?” he inquired. I did not give him a response, not because I wanted to be rude, but because I had so much to say and was short of words at the same time.

“How did I get here?” I inquired after I gulped. He remained seated while he fixed his attention on me.

“You should not be asking your new owner that question. I paid in full to your parents, your foster parents, I mean. No real parent would sell their child to a stranger they know nothing about,” he muttered.

“New owner?”

“Yes, you are mine now. You became mine the moment my boys paid your parents,” he responded.

He claimed he bought me. It meant I was being brought to him on the day I was attacked by some group of men. I needed a proper story time on how it all happened, or curiosity might make me unconscious again.

“I know you have a lot of questions to ask me, but before you do, you have to have your bath and eat,” he remarked. He must have read my mind. I did not think it was a coincidence that he spoke about something I had on my mind.

“For how long have I been unconscious?”

“Three days,” he responded.

“I lost my men that were with you that day. You survived because you were able to heal yourself, but they could not,” he went on.

It was sad that they had to suffer such a cruel fate. I could have died just like them, but somehow, I was still there breathing. My foster parents would have been happy if that was the case.

“Was I attacked because I was with your men or was I the target?” I questioned.

“You were the target,” he said. I knew it.

Could it be that my foster parents were behind this? But if they wanted me dead, they could have killed me and not actually sold me like they did. I could not recall getting on anyone’s nerves, so why would anyone want me dead?

“Do you think my foster parents wanted me dead, but they sold me first because they needed the money?” I asked Aria, my wolf. She had not said a word to me ever since I came back to life, and I wondered why she had not gone into slumber.

Some wolves went into slumber after a life threatening incident and never woke up. I did not want to go back to being an Omega. I did not want that life for myself again. My wolf going into slumber would have literally made me an Omega.

“I will be waiting for you downstairs,” Alpha Dave interrupted my thoughts, bringing me back to reality.

“Someone wants me dead, do you know who?” Just as he was about to step out of the room, I inquired.

Since he was Alpha and had so many men, he ought to have figured out who wanted me dead and why. My eyes were on his lips. A huge part of me could not wait for him to mention the name of the culprit to me.
